88R8030 TJB-D By: Hancock S.B. No. 2415 A BILL TO BE ENTITLED AN ACT relating to a requirement that certain appraisal districts maintain an Internet website and post certain information on the website. BE IT ENACTED BY THE LEGISLATURE OF THE STATE OF TEXAS: SECTION 1. Subchapter A, Chapter 6, Tax Code, is amended by adding Section 6.17 to read as follows: Sec. 6.17. INTERNET WEBSITE REQUIRED FOR POPULOUS DISTRICTS. An appraisal district established in a county with a population of 120,000 or more shall maintain an Internet website. SECTION 2. Section 25.02, Tax Code, is amended by adding Subsection (a-1) to read as follows: (a-1) This subsection applies only to an appraisal district established in a county with a population of 120,000 or more. The chief appraiser shall post on the appraisal district's Internet website the district's appraisal records, other than records that are confidential under law, and must continuously update the posted records to include any change in the appraised value of property. SECTION 3. This Act takes effect September 1, 2023.
